1. Shirts👔

Shirts have been a cornerstone of men’s fashion since the 17th century, evolving from undergarments in Europe to elite statement pieces in the 19th century. Their true fashion dominance began in the early 1900s with detachable collars and sharply tailored fits., symbolizing class and structure. Shirts became mainstream in the UK and Italy before going global. Today, countries like the UK, India, and Japan lead in both formal and designer shirt styling. Shirts are best paired with trousers, chinos, blazers, or layered with coats and cardigans. Ideal for formal meetings, luxury dinners, date nights, business travel, and even smart-casual looks depending on the fabric. The overall vibe is elite, refined, versatile. From Old Money to Minimalist depending on styling. Shirts remain the most powerful, flexible, and timeless men’s upperwear in global fashion.

👕 2. T-Shirts (Crew, Oversized, Graphic)

T-shirts originated from military undershirts used by U.S. Navy soldiers in the late 1800s and became public fashion icons by the 1950s, thanks to stars like James Dean. Their popularity exploded during the streetwear boom in the 1990s. Today, the USA, Japan, and India dominate the global T-shirt game. T-shirts pair effortlessly with jeans, cargos, joggers, shorts, and even layered with shackets or denim jackets. Perfect for casual outings, college fits, vacations, coffee dates, and daily errands. They carry a relaxed, confident, and modern vibe. Minimalist when plain, Gangster when oversized, and Starboy when graphic. T-shirts remain the most versatile and youth-powered staple in any man’s wardrobe.

🧵 3. Polos (Collared T-Shirts)

Polo shirts originated in India during the British colonial era for polo players and were later refined in France by tennis legend René Lacoste in the 1920s. They became a symbol of gentleman’s sport and elite casualwear. France, Italy, and the UK lead Polo fashion globally. Polos are best styled with chinos, formal trousers, loafers, or summer shorts. Ideal for Sunday brunch, smart-casual offices, golf, dates, and summer networking events. Polos give off a clean, sporty, Old Money vibe. Blending luxury with comfort. Whether fitted or relaxed, the polo remains the signature shirt of men who dress sharp but chill.

🧥 4. Sweatshirts (Non-Hooded)

Sweatshirts were born in the USA in the 1920s as athletic warm-up wear and were later adopted by Ivy League students in the ’50s as smart loungewear. They went global with the rise of hip-hop and 90s street culture. The USA, Korea, and UK dominate sweatshirt trends today. Sweatshirts go great with joggers, denims, cargos, or layered with coats and shirts. Perfect for casual office wear, chill evenings, airport looks, and Sunday city strolls. The vibe is soft luxury + cozy streetwear, minimalist or bold depending on the pattern. Sweatshirts are comfort-coded with a high-fashion edge.

🧢 5. Hoodies

The hoodie came from 1930s New York warehouses as cold-weather workwear but became iconic in the 1970s through hip-hop and skate culture. It exploded globally after the 2000s, becoming a Gen Z symbol. The USA, Korea, and Germany lead hoodie innovation today. Best paired with joggers, oversized cargos, denim, or layered under coats. Ideal for flights, college fits, streetwear reels, or casual day outs. Hoodies deliver a bold, youthful, gangster vibe. Great for creating mystery, edge, or quiet dominance in your look. Every elite streetwear wardrobe must start with a hoodie.

🧳 6. Jackets (Bomber, Denim, Varsity, Biker)

Jackets have ancient military roots but became fashion must-haves in the 20th century through pilots and rebels. The bomber jacket was born in WWII, while the denim jacket rose with the American cowboy and biker culture. USA, UK, and Japan lead global jacket trends. Style jackets with T-shirts, cargos, combat boots, hoodies, or shirts. They’re perfect for concerts, parties, winter rides, night clubs, or date nights. Jackets add a layer of dominance, rebellion, and attitude. Whether you go minimalist with bombers or rugged with denim. Jackets are the armor of modern men.

🎩 7. Blazers

Blazers originated in 19th-century England as rowing club uniforms and evolved into semi-formal essentials for elite men. Their true fashion breakthrough came in the 1980s business boom. UK, Italy, and India dominate current blazer markets. Pair them with shirts, turtlenecks, formal pants, loafers, or even sneakers for a twist. Ideal for business events, elite parties, weddings, and smart-casual networking. Blazers give off a refined, high-value, Old Money vibe. Instantly upgrading your appearance to alpha status. Every man needs at least one royal blazer.

🧥 8. Coats / Overcoats

Overcoats date back to 18th-century European royalty and military generals who needed style with warmth. Their luxury version peaked in England and France in the 19th century. Today, the UK, France, and South Korea are leaders in overcoat fashion. Style with turtlenecks, shirts, blazers, or sweaters. Best for winter weddings, travel, CEO events, or streetwear shoots. Overcoats reflect a powerful, mysterious Old Money winter vibe. Royalty in motion. It’s not just warmth, it’s a statement that you know how to own a room.

🕌 9. Kurtas / Ethnic Tops

Kurtas trace back over 5000 years in Indian culture, symbolizing tradition and comfort. They’ve evolved from daily wear to royal festive fashion, especially in modern ethnic fashion scenes. India, Pakistan, and Bangladesh remain the core kurtawear markets. Best styled with pyjamas, jeans, or even chinos for fusion fits. Wear for weddings, Diwali, Eid, pujas, or cultural functions. Kurtas reflect a regal, minimalist, and cultural vibe. Perfect for showing rooted elegance. Modern kurtas blend tradition with clean elite tailoring.

🏋️ 10. Tank Tops / Vests

Tank tops emerged in the 1920s as part of athletic swimwear and became gym essentials by the ’70s. They gained major influence through Hollywood bodybuilders and now dominate street summer fashion. USA, Brazil, and India wear them most. Style them with joggers, cargos, or under shirts/jackets. Best for gym, beachwear, layering in heat, or minimal summer fits. The vibe is muscular, raw, and bold. From alpha to aesthetic. Tank tops showcase strength and simplicity with zero fluff.

🧶 11. Sweaters / Pullovers

Sweaters originated in 15th-century Britain to keep fishermen warm and entered elite fashion through college prep styles in the 20th century. The UK, Italy, and Germany lead sweater culture today. Pair with shirts, trousers, or over turtlenecks. Perfect for winter brunches, elite dinners, office layers, or cozy airport looks. Sweaters give a clean, elite, introspective vibe. Ideal for men who dress with quiet precision. Worn right, sweaters speak louder than bold prints.

🧥 12. Shackets (Shirt + Jacket Hybrid)

Shackets are a modern hybrid of shirts and jackets that blew up post-2019 as the perfect layering essential. Rooted in Scandinavian and Korean minimalism, they became viral through Pinterest and Instagram reels. Korea, Sweden, and UK lead the trend today. Shackets go best with tees, cargos, joggers, and boots. Wear them for travel, cafe meetups, casual Fridays, or content shoots. The vibe is trendy, tactical, and young. Like a street-style soldier. Shackets are the freshest entry into men’s elite layering fashion.
